Patent No. EP4337043 (titled "Aerosol Generation Device And Set") was filed by Japan Tobacco on May 9, 2022. The application was issued on Feb 19, 2025.
Aerosol generation device for e-cigarettes and replacement cartridges that improves heating uniformity and aerosol production. The device has a narrowed internal surface in the cartridge receptacle that compresses the airflow path through the cartridge. This reduces cold spots and improves heat distribution when the cartridge is inserted, compared to a straight receptacle. The protrusions narrow the path and force the air to flow through the cartridge material more evenly, improving vaporization.
